A sponge machine, more accurately called a foam-making machine or a foam-cutting machine, is a broad term for equipment used in the production and processing of polyurethane (PU) foam. This process can be broken down into two main stages: foaming and cutting.
1. Foaming: This is where the magic begins. Liquid chemicals, primarily polyols and isocyanates, are mixed under controlled conditions. A chemical reaction occurs, creating a foam that expands and solidifies into large blocks, often called "buns."
2. Cutting & Shaping: Once the large foam buns have cured, they need to be cut into specific shapes and sizes for commercial use. This is where various types of cutting machines come into play, transforming the raw foam blocks into sheets, rolls, or intricate designs.
The term "sponge machine" can refer to the equipment for either stage, but it most often describes the cutting machinery that refines the foam for its final application. These machines are the backbone of industries that rely on precise, high-volume foam components.

The world of foam cutting is diverse, with different machines designed for specific tasks. The choice of machine depends on the type of foam, the complexity of the cut, and the required production volume. Here are some of the most common types of sponge machines.
These are the foundational machines in most foam fabrication workshops.
· Vertical Blade Machines: A vertical blade moves back and forth to cut large foam blocks into more manageable slabs. They are perfect for making straight, clean cuts and are often the first step in the foam processing workflow.
· Horizontal Blade Machines: These machines feature a horizontal blade that can split large foam blocks into thin sheets. The thickness can be precisely controlled, making them ideal for producing foam sheets of uniform thickness for upholstery, mattress layers, and packaging.
For creating complex, three-dimensional shapes, CNC (Computer Numerical Control) contour cutting machines are the gold standard. These machines use a computer program to guide a cutting tool—which could be an oscillating blade, a wire, or a high-speed blade—to carve intricate designs from a foam block.
Key benefits of CNC machines include:
· High Precision: They can produce identical parts with tight tolerances, ensuring consistency across a production run.
· Versatility: Capable of cutting almost any shape, from simple curves to complex geometric patterns.
· Automation: Once programmed, the machine operates with minimal human intervention, reducing labor costs and the potential for error.
Die cutting is a process used for high-volume production of identical, simple shapes. A custom-made steel die (like a cookie cutter) is pressed into a foam sheet to punch out the desired shape. This method is extremely fast and cost-effective for large orders of the same part, such as gaskets, seals, or simple packaging inserts.
Machine Type | Primary Use | Advantages | Disadvantages |
Vertical Blade | Slicing large blocks | Simple, fast for straight cuts | Limited to straight cuts |
Horizontal Blade | Creating thin sheets | Precise thickness control | Slower for complex shapes |
CNC Contour Cutter | Complex 2D & 3D shapes | High precision, versatile | Higher initial investment |
Die Cutting Press | High-volume simple shapes | Very fast, cost-effective | Inflexible, die is expensive |
Choosing the right sponge machine is a critical decision that impacts production efficiency, product quality, and overall profitability. Here are a few factors to consider before making an investment:
· Production Needs: Evaluate the volume and complexity of the foam parts you need to produce. For low-volume, simple cuts, a manual blade machine might suffice. For high-volume, intricate designs, a CNC contour cutter is a better choice.
· Foam Type: Different foam materials (e.g., flexible PU, rigid foam, memory foam) have different cutting properties. Ensure the machine is compatible with the materials you plan to use.
· Software and Automation: For CNC machines, the user-friendliness of the software is crucial. Look for systems that are easy to program and integrate with your existing design software.
· Manufacturer Support: Partner with a reputable manufacturer that offers reliable technical support, training, and readily available spare parts. · Safety Features: Foam cutting machines involve fast-moving blades and components. Ensure the machine is equipped with modern safety features, such as emergency stops, blade guards, and safety sensors, to protect your operators.
The technology behind sponge machines is continuously evolving. Innovations are focused on increasing speed, improving cutting accuracy, and reducing material waste. Advanced software is enabling more complex designs and automating the nesting process, which arranges parts on a foam block to maximize yield.
Furthermore, sustainability is becoming a major focus. Manufacturers are developing machines that can process recycled foam materials and operate with lower energy consumption.
